Poodle | Born: Jan 01, 1999 | Weight: 13 lbs. | Gender: Male

Benny is a small Poodle. He's a smart fellow who has most likely been abused. He is wary of people. When he learns to trust a person then he is very loving to them. These photos were taken when he first came in. He's very darling now with the hair cut back from his eyes. He was born in 1999 and weighs 13 pounds. He has been neutered and is current on health care. Benny needs a person with a huge heart for animals to adopt him and help him learn that he can trust again. He needs a person who really understands and loves dogs.

Hearts United for Animals is a national no-kill shelter, sanctuary and animal welfare organization. Hearts United for Animals does long distance adoptions if there are safe flights and we have volunteers in the area to do a home visit. We require an application, references and a home visit to adopt one of our dogs. Our dogs are all spayed or neutered and are current on health care. We can cat test a dog if requested.
